A Dominant Streak In National Championships
Francine has been on an unstoppable winning streak lately, proving her skills against the best young players in the country. She recently captured double titles—winning both the girls' 14-and-under and 16-and-under categories—at the Mayor Edwin Olivarez Juniors Championships in Parañaque. This followed another incredible two-title sweep at the San Pablo City Championships, where she was also named tournament MVP. Her consistent performance and ability to win in different age groups show just how naturally talented and disciplined this young athlete truly is.
Building A Foundation Of Excellence
This year has been a banner year for Francine, starting with a brilliant gold medal win representing Northern Mindanao at the Palarong Pambansa. These early successes have built a strong foundation for her growing career, marking her as a player to watch on the national stage.
